Fig. 1: Synthesis and optical properties of CsPb0.6Sn0.4I3 perovskites.

From: Sub-1.4eV bandgap inorganic perovskite solar cells with long-term stability

Fig. 1

a Schematic crystal structure of CsPb1−xSnxI3. b XRD pattern of CsPb0.6Sn0.4I3 perovskite thin film and its Rietveld refinement. c Tauc plot of CsPb0.6Sn0.4I3 perovskite thin film. d Variation of experimental (solid circle) and calculated (open circle) bandgaps as a function of x in CsPb1−xSnxI3. e DOS of a typical CsPb1−xSnxI3 (x = 0.5) perovskite calculated using DFT. Dashed curve is experimental UPS spectrum.
